Grading:
NOTE: A grading scale is only to be used to five a general description of the vinyl and is only the opinion of the person grading that vinyl. I use a scale but will also try to give a detailed description of both the vinyl and the cover so that you will know what I see and why I graded the way I did. This process is very slow, but I feel it is worth it to you as a buyer.
10 POINT GRADING SCALE EXPLAINED
10 - Factory Sealed, never been opened
9 - Opened but shows no evidence of ever being played, this vinyl's only flaws are the results of manufacturing.
8 - Shows minimal usage, there may be very light spindle scuffs on the labels, there are no stickers or names written on the labels. Vinyl may have a few very faint sleeve scuffs.
7 - Shows signs of use, retains at least 90% of the shine, scuffing is more noticeable but still very light. These scuffs are not deep enough to create much distortion, if any.
6 - Shows signs of frequent use, grayness is becoming more noticeable, scuffing is more pronounced, light needle scratches may be evident. The sound quality is going to be distorted but should not interfere with listening enjoyment.
5 - Shows heavy use, scuffing is heavy and likely to produce noticeable distortion. Needle scratches are deeper and more likely to produce popping. By no means is this record pretty to look at but it will still produce reasonably good sound.
4 - Shows extreme use has heavy scuffing and possible scratches from mishandling. This record should play through but will produce very noticeable distortion. I recommend this record only be used to fill a void in your collection and should be replaced when a better one becomes available.
